Physical properties:
( A) Concentration
the concentration of the latex with total solid content and dry rubber content. Dry rubber content refers to the dry rubber content in latex, total solid content is refers to remove water and volatile constituents in latex after all the content of solid matter, expressed in percentage. Total solid content and the dry rubber content generally there is a difference, this value is called total dry, to illustrate involatile of rubber component content in latex. These indicators to guide the production and product quality has important significance.
fresh latex concentration varies with the type of tree age, season, tapping system differences, average 20% 40% of the total solid content.
( 2) Relative density
the relative density of fresh latex about 0. 96 - 0. 98, it is made of whey relative density ( 1. 02) And the relative density of rubber hydrocarbon ( 0. 9064). Decision, from the relative density can approximate measure of rubber hydrocarbon content in latex. The content is higher, latex rubber hydrocarbon relative density is small, as shown in table.
( 3) Viscosity
total solid content in about 35% of the fresh latex viscosity about 12 - 15 mpa· S, with the collection period, and other factors and has great changes. General total solid content high viscosity is high, but the same total solid content of latex, as the method of preservation, storage time, particle size, and so on different, viscosity relative difference will happen.
( 4) Surface tension
surface tension shows that the size of the latex were distributed evenly over a solid surface - performance - - - - - - - The stand or fall of so-called wetting performance. Rubber is insoluble in water, but contains a lot of latex can reduce the surface tension of water surface active substances, such as protein, fatty acids, they can reduce the surface tension of latex. Such as the total solid content is 38% ~ 40% of the latex, the surface tension of about 38 ~ 40 mn/m, far more than water ( 72mN/m) Low, and thus of the hydrophilic surface such as cloth, leather and other wetting and penetration ability can often have increased, as to reduce the surface tension of the production when latex still cannot satisfy the technological requirements, need to add some surfactants, to further improve the surface performance, increase the wettability.
( 5) PH
latex PH has a great influence on its stability. Fresh latex is neutral and slightly alkaline, PH value of 7 to 7. 2. After hours to more than ten hours, because of the influence of bacteria and enzymes in latex can reduce and becomes acidic PH value, so that the cause of solidification. Therefore, often adding ammonia or other alkali, make the PH up to 10 ~ 10. 5, in order to can save over a long period of time.
application:
it is mainly used for: (latex impregnated products Holiday, toys) The balloon, Medical, household, industrial) Gloves, pacifiers, condom;
sponge products: sponge ( Mattresses, pillows, shoes material in the bottom cushion) ;
injection molding products: latex toys, gas masks, toiletries, shoes;
molding products: rubber spring wire, medical supplies;
: (other applications Hair, brown, animals and plants and the synthetic fiber, artificial leather) Glue, flocking, nonwoven fabric, carpet, textile, papermaking, and adhesive, etc.
